In Vivo Safety and Toxicity Evaluation During Drug Discovery
Pharmacology Discovery Services provides preclinical safety and toxicology evaluations. Our expertise in in vivo safety and toxicology evaluations is complemented by the in vitro pharmacology and cell-based in vitro toxicity services provided by our Partner Lab, Eurofins Discovery. Together, we deliver a thorough risk profile for your drug candidates, enabling timely adjustments during critical stages of development, and minimizing potential project delays.
We offer a diverse portfolio of qualified in vivo models tailored for safety evaluations across a broad spectrum of biological systems, including the CNS, respiratory, renal, metabolic, and gastrointestinal functions, alongside non-GLP general toxicology assessments. Our approach includes using a broad panel of industry-standard outcome measures to construct an extensive toxicological profile. The integrated strategy in preclinical safety and toxicology assessment ensures a thorough evaluation of potential risks, guiding your drug development with precision and reliability.
